Skocz do zawartości

Pomocna odpowiedź

Napisano

Witam,

chciałbym sie dowiedzieć ile najlepiej wykorzystać czujników do linefollowera

Zakupiłem już LM324N i L293D tylko układu nie moge znaleść.

Dobrze byłoby na 3 czujniki, bo na dwa to dziwnie to wygląda.

Chodzi Ci o potrójny scalony wzmacniacz operacyjny? Nie spotkałem się z takimi, ale co to za problem w LM324 wykorzystać tylko 3 z 4 "części"?

Jeśli chodzi o ilość stosowanych czujników, to przy poważniejszych robotach (odczyty stanów przez ADC) wykorzystuje się 5 czujników, a przy linefollowerze na komparatorze i jakimś prostym uC to najczęściej spotykam 3 lub 4 czujniki (3 łatwiej oprogramować, ale przy 4 zyskujemy większą dokładność odczytów). Jeśli to ma być Twój pierwszy lfr to polecam 3 czujniki.

Chyba większość LF'ów na tym forum jest na trzech czujnikach..

Pierwszy z brzegu

I skoro już musisz pytać zamiast dosłownie parę sekund poszukać, to uwierz mi - w jednym temacie wystarczy 😉

No tak, ale chodziło mi o taki bez mikrokontrolera, w prawdzie umiem c++, ale nie znam funkcji, a to dopiero mój drugi robot.

Kupiłem kiedyś atmega8 tylko kodu bym raczej nie umiał zrobić.

No to naucz się najpierw programować uProcki, potem zadawaj takie pytania. Line follower na 3 czujnikach bez procka będzie bardziej skomplikowany niż z nim.

Taki układ ma kilka wad, główna z nich to brak "pamięci", gdy robot wyjedzie poza linie, wtedy się zatrzymuje i już na nią nie wraca.

To nie jest prosty temat, ja niedawno pracowałem nad takim rozwiązaniem, w dodatku poprzeczkę ustawiłem sobie dość wysoko - wszystko miało być na tranzystorach. Powstał jednak tylko schemat, oto on:

Posiada on układ pamiętania ostatniego odczytu, jednak to dotyczy tylko bocznych czujników, więc odległość między czujnikami nie powinna przekroczyć szerokości taśmy. W dodatku pomiędzy podłożem a linią powinien być duży kontrast, z powodu braku komparatora.

Układ powstał tylko w teorii, nie był on przeze mnie testowany w praktyce, ale raczej powinien działać (w symulacji w programie multisim wszystko było dobrze).

A co do pamięci w mikroprocku, to sprawa jest bajecznie prosta, prościej jest zrobić właśnie ten układ pamięci niż bez niego. Wystarczy nie wykonywać nic gdy czujniki wyjadą poza linię (wtedy wciąż będzie wykonywać się poprzednie "polecenie").

No tak, przyda mi się to na później 🙂.

A ten układ w czym robiłeś? 😋 bo ściągałem kilka programików ale tego nie znalazłem

Nie używałem TCRT5000, mogę ci jedynie powiedzieć, że CNY70 nie trzyma parametrów pomiędzy egzemplarzami. Jest ogromny rozrzut czułości fototranzystorów przy jednakowym oświetleniu ich.

  • Pomogłeś! 1

Bądź aktywny - zaloguj się lub utwórz konto!

Tylko zarejestrowani użytkownicy mogą komentować zawartość tej strony

Utwórz konto w ~20 sekund!

Zarejestruj nowe konto, to proste!

Zarejestruj się »

Zaloguj się

Posiadasz własne konto? Użyj go!

Zaloguj się »
×
×
  • Utwórz nowe...